However, finding information in thousands of technical documents takes a lot of time, limiting deep analysis which adds real value. In this context, generative artificial intelligence (GAI) emerges as a transformative tool for managing and using information in the nuclear industry.<\/span><span style=\"font-weight: 400;\">.<br \/>\n<\/span><\/p>\n<p><span style=\"font-weight: 400;\">This article introduces an innovative application based on GAI, developed for the Cofrentes Nuclear Power Plant. It consists of two main modules: NAKA (Nuclear Advanced Knowledge Assistant) and ONEIA (Efficient Nuclear Operation AI). These modules are designed to assist in the areas of Life Management and Operation, respectively, and represent a paradigm shift in knowledge management.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">The development of this application began in March 2024 and has been in production since February 2025. During this time, the architecture has been deployed on AWS (Amazon Web Service), cybersecurity tests, load and data processing and the Fine Tune required for the correct performance of the application.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">The NAKA module is designed for the Life Management area, essential in extending the life of a nuclear power plant. This module incorporates more than 3740 documents and transforms information search into an almost instantaneous process, allowing professionals to focus on information analysis. On the other hand, the ONEIA module is aimed at the efficient operation of the nuclear power plant, managing more than 3500 documents and facilitating complex queries in minutes.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">Information security is a priority at Iberdrola, so NAKA and ONEIA have undergone rigorous cybersecurity tests to ensure protection against unauthorized access and other cyber risks. The implementation of NAKA and ONEIA has shown significant advantages such as process efficiency, reduction of human error, assistance in decision-making, and identification of new use cases.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">In conclusion, generative artificial intelligence is transforming knowledge management in the nuclear industry, optimizing information search and analysis processes, and allowing professionals to spend more time on high-value tasks.
